Sandra Ann (Cassettari) Wright

December 2, 1947 — December 4, 2023

Sandra Ann (Cassettari) Wright, 76, of Webster, MA,  passed away peacefully on December 4, 2023, at Webster Manor Healthcare and Rehabilitation Center in Webster, MA. She was born on December 2, 1947.

Sandra led a remarkable life, leaving behind an indelible impact on the people she encountered throughout her journey. She dedicated over twenty years of her career to serving others as a Customer Service representative at Walmart. Her commitment to providing excellent service showcased her unparalleled work ethic and dedication to helping others.

 She attended Saint Louis School in Webster, MA, where she completed her high school education and graduated in 1965.

Sandra had a profound love for exploring new destinations—both within the United States and internationally. She particularly cherished visits to The Bahamas,California,Florida, Las Vegas, Mexico, and Japan among other places. With an adventurous spirit, she sought out new experiences and treasured the memories she created during these trips. Additionally, Sandra enjoyed spending time at the local casinos, these venues provided an outlet for leisure and entertainment.

Her family remained at the core of Sandra’s life. She is survived by her beloved companion and high school sweetheart of over 40 years, Clarence “Junior” E. Magnant, who provided unwavering support throughout their journey together. Sandra leaves behind cherished memories for her loving, devoted daughter, Heather J. Wright, her beautiful granddaughter Isabella “Izzy” Wright and her sweet, and thoughtful step-son, Dennis Magnant.

Sandra is also survived by two loving sisters, Paula Wheeler,her husband Richard of Crystal River, Florida, and Donna Messier, her husband Jeff Macrini from Homosassa, Florida along with several nieces and nephews.

She also leaves behind her close friend “the other daughter” Barbara Slawski who provided unwavering support, friendship, and love.

Sandra was preceded in death by her father, Alfred J. Cassettari, her mother, Esther B. (Kaliszewski) Cassettari, her brother Ronald J.Cassettari and former spouse and best friend Thomas B. Wright II.

Sandra Ann Wright’s strong will, warm-heartedness, generosity, dedication to service, and zest for life will be remembered by many.

The family would like to acknowledge the dedication, devotion and compassionate care that The Webster Manor Rehabilitation and Health Care Center and The Hospice of Western and Central Mass provided during Sandra’s final days.

May she rest in eternal peace and feel the love of our Lord’s embrace.

Arrangements have been made under the care of Comfort Cremations.
